create auxiliar block3
Browse files
app.py
CHANGED
|
@@ -589,12 +589,19 @@ def add_translated_subtitles_to_video(original_video_path, original_audio_path,
|
|
| 589 |
visible = False
|
| 590 |
return (
|
| 591 |
gr.Video(value=subtitled_video, visible=True),
|
| 592 |
-
gr.Textbox(visible=visible),
|
| 593 |
-
gr.Textbox(visible=visible),
|
| 594 |
-
gr.Textbox(visible=visible),
|
| 595 |
-
gr.Textbox(visible=visible),
|
| 596 |
-
gr.Textbox(visible=visible),
|
| 597 |
gr.Textbox(value="Ok", visible=visible),
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| 598 |
)
|
| 599 |
|
| 600 |
def subtify():
|
|
@@ -636,6 +643,7 @@ def subtify():
|
|
| 636 |
original_audio_transcribed_path = gr.Textbox(label="Original audio transcribed", elem_id="original_audio_transcribed", visible=visible)
|
| 637 |
original_audio_translated_path = gr.Textbox(label="Original audio translated", elem_id="original_audio_translated", visible=visible)
|
| 638 |
subtitled_video = gr.Video(label="Subtitled video", elem_id="subtitled_video", visible=visible, interactive=visible)
|
|
|
|
| 639 |
|
| 640 |
# Events
|
| 641 |
# paste_button.click(fn=paste_url_from_clipboard, outputs=url_textbox)
|
|
@@ -699,7 +707,11 @@ def subtify():
|
|
| 699 |
video_translated_progress_info.change(
|
| 700 |
fn=add_translated_subtitles_to_video,
|
| 701 |
inputs=[original_video_path, original_audio_path, original_audio_translated_path],
|
| 702 |
-
outputs=[subtitled_video,
|
|
|
|
|
|
|
|
|
|
|
|
|
| 703 |
)
|
| 704 |
|
| 705 |
gr.Markdown(html_buy_me_a_coffe)
|
|
|
|
| 589 |
visible = False
|
| 590 |
return (
|
| 591 |
gr.Video(value=subtitled_video, visible=True),
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| 592 |
gr.Textbox(value="Ok", visible=visible),
|
| 593 |
+
gr.Textbox(value="Ok"),
|
| 594 |
+
)
|
| 595 |
+
|
| 596 |
+
def hide_textbobes_progress_info():
|
| 597 |
+
visible = False
|
| 598 |
+
return (
|
| 599 |
+
gr.Textbox(value="Waiting", visible=visible),
|
| 600 |
+
gr.Textbox(value="Waiting", visible=visible),
|
| 601 |
+
gr.Textbox(value="Waiting", visible=visible),
|
| 602 |
+
gr.Textbox(value="Waiting", visible=visible),
|
| 603 |
+
gr.Textbox(value="Waiting", visible=visible),
|
| 604 |
+
gr.Textbox(value="Waiting", visible=visible),
|
| 605 |
)
|
| 606 |
|
| 607 |
def subtify():
|
|
|
|
| 643 |
original_audio_transcribed_path = gr.Textbox(label="Original audio transcribed", elem_id="original_audio_transcribed", visible=visible)
|
| 644 |
original_audio_translated_path = gr.Textbox(label="Original audio translated", elem_id="original_audio_translated", visible=visible)
|
| 645 |
subtitled_video = gr.Video(label="Subtitled video", elem_id="subtitled_video", visible=visible, interactive=visible)
|
| 646 |
+
auxiliar_block3 = gr.Textbox(placeholder="Waiting", label="Auxiliar block 3", elem_id="auxiliar_block3", interactive=False, visible=visible)
|
| 647 |
|
| 648 |
# Events
|
| 649 |
# paste_button.click(fn=paste_url_from_clipboard, outputs=url_textbox)
|
|
|
|
| 707 |
video_translated_progress_info.change(
|
| 708 |
fn=add_translated_subtitles_to_video,
|
| 709 |
inputs=[original_video_path, original_audio_path, original_audio_translated_path],
|
| 710 |
+
outputs=[subtitled_video, video_subtitled_progress_info, auxiliar_block3]
|
| 711 |
+
)
|
| 712 |
+
auxiliar_block3.change(
|
| 713 |
+
fn=hide_textbobes_progress_info,
|
| 714 |
+
outputs=[video_donwloaded_progress_info, video_sliced_progress_info, video_transcribed_progress_info, transcriptions_concatenated_progress_info, video_translated_progress_info, video_subtitled_progress_info]
|
| 715 |
)
|
| 716 |
|
| 717 |
gr.Markdown(html_buy_me_a_coffe)
|